Baboons

__DTELLIPSISBUTTON__{"threadItem":{"headingLevel":2,"name":"h-Leevclarke-2009-01-22T18:26:00.000Z","type":"heading","level":0,"id":"h-Baboons-2009-01-22T18:26:00.000Z","replies":["c-Leevclarke-2009-01-22T18:26:00.000Z-Baboons"]}}-->
__DTSUBSCRIBEBUTTONMOBILE__{"headingLevel":2,"name":"h-Leevclarke-2009-01-22T18:26:00.000Z","type":"heading","level":0,"id":"h-Baboons-2009-01-22T18:26:00.000Z","replies":["c-Leevclarke-2009-01-22T18:26:00.000Z-Baboons"],"text":"Baboons","linkableTitle":"Baboons"}-->

According to an episode of QI, a group of baboons is not called a "flange". It was made up as a joke in an episode of Not the Nine O'Clock News in which Rowan Atkinson was dressed as a gorilla. The correct word is "congress". "Flange" is a fairly widespread urban legend, which has even appeared in an academic paper.

However, sources on the Web give other alternatives. Probert Encyclopaedia says it should be "troop"; and Collective-Noun.com lists "troop", "congress" and "rumpus".

There are online sources claiming that "flange" is a correct word - for example, Rinkworks.com includes it in what they claim is "a list of the correct terms to describe groups of various types of animals", but the site calls itself "online entertainment", and the homepage wished me a happy Stupid Day. A more reliable source might be AskOxford.com, which lists "flange" and "troop".

Collective or place?

__DTELLIPSISBUTTON__{"threadItem":{"headingLevel":2,"name":"h-211.31.37.40-2009-02-07T01:59:00.000Z","type":"heading","level":0,"id":"h-Collective_or_place?-2009-02-07T01:59:00.000Z","replies":["c-211.31.37.40-2009-02-07T01:59:00.000Z-Collective_or_place?"]}}-->
__DTSUBSCRIBEBUTTONMOBILE__{"headingLevel":2,"name":"h-211.31.37.40-2009-02-07T01:59:00.000Z","type":"heading","level":0,"id":"h-Collective_or_place?-2009-02-07T01:59:00.000Z","replies":["c-211.31.37.40-2009-02-07T01:59:00.000Z-Collective_or_place?"],"text":"Collective or place?","linkableTitle":"Collective or place?"}-->

A lot of supposed collectives here are really only the name for a place for housing such and such. For example, a kennel of dogs. It's a pack of dogs, and dogs live in kennels. Similarly, a stable of horses, and a set of badgers. (A badger's burrow is called a set). This is a bit like saying an "office of bankers/lawyers" etc. You can indeed talk about a group by referring to their container (eg. a bowl of peas), but it's not a collective. 211.31.37.40 (talk) 01:59, 7 February 2009 (UTC) Ben[reply]__DTELLIPSISBUTTON__{"threadItem":{"timestamp":"2009-02-07T01:59:00.000Z","author":"211.31.37.40","type":"comment","level":1,"id":"c-211.31.37.40-2009-02-07T01:59:00.000Z-Collective_or_place?","replies":["c-Tivedshambo-2009-02-07T09:12:00.000Z-211.31.37.40-2009-02-07T01:59:00.000Z"]}}-->

Though it's not a usage of the word I'd come across, a kennel of dogs is indeed correct (in the UK at least) for a group of dogs, as well as for a shelter for them.
